The vision of The Volo Kids Foundation (VKF) is to build communities of active, resilient, and confident kids by unlocking the power of play. We accomplish this purpose by creating safe, youth-centered programming that provides a platform for youth mentorship, promotes health and wellness, and energizes communities. Our program removes barriers to athletic participation, such as limited financial resources and transportation, and is open to children of all races, genders, incomes, and skill levels.

Description
Volo Kids provides our community with an opportunity to learn, practice and play a variety of sports in a fun but structured environment at no cost to the family. Our program removes barriers to athletic participation such as gender, skill, and financial resources. We emphasize team play through our league play and community building by including volunteers from the surrounding communities and by providing post-game meals for players, parents and volunteers.
